No, reduction of oxygen does not occur during photosynthesis. In photosynthesis, oxygen is produced as a byproduct when water molecules are split during the light-dependent reactions in the thylakoid membranes of chloroplasts.

During the process of photosynthesis, oxygen is released as a byproduct when water molecules are split in the light-dependent reactions of the chloroplasts. This oxygen is then released into the atmosphere.

The hydrogen atoms in the water molecule are used during photosynthesis. Water molecules are split into oxygen, protons, and electrons during the light-dependent reactions in photosynthesis.
